Here are some things you need to know. What is chronic venous insufficiency? Chronic venous insufficiency, or CVI, occurs when veins in the legs cannot properly carry the blood back to the heart. This can lead to blood accumulation in the lower extremities. In addition to swelling, usually around the feet and ankles, symptoms may include leg pain, weight or ants, and varicose veins. Serious cases could cause wounds to the feet, known as ulcers.
